Goodwin eager to extend unbeaten run against 'remarkable' Motherwell
Jim Goodwin has challenged his Dundee United "underdogs" to upset a Motherwell side who are the "best footballing team" in Scotland. Seventh-place United face a formidable test at Fir Park against Jens Berthel Askou's men, who are fourth in the table and in the title mix while boasting the best defensive record in the league.
